Surfer Rescues Dog Swept Off Pier
AP
Posted: 2007-09-12 18:54:12
Filed Under: Nation News, Weird News
(Sept. 12) - A surfer rode a wave on his stomach to rescue a struggling dog that had been swept off a pier and into Lake Michigan by a wave.

Surfer Matt Smolenski, right, and Joe Riopelle help save a dog who was swept off a pier into Lake Michigan in Grand Haven, Mich., on Tuesday. "He (Smolenski) put the dog up on his surfboard, and the dog rode the surfboard in to shore," said one bystander who witnessed the rescue.


Matt Smolenski, 25, said he grabbed the pooch's collar just as the exhausted, black-and-brown mixed breed stopped dog-paddling on Tuesday. "He put the dog up on his surfboard, and the dog rode the surfboard in to shore," said Royce Rodgers, an off-duty Muskegon Heights police officer who witnessed the rescue. As the dog crouched on the board, Smolenski held on from the water, fighting large waves and a strong current all the way to shore. "I've watched the dog about a million times," said Smolenski, of Grand Haven. "He barks at the waves and then jumps back when they wash up on the pier." Rodgers, who had started walking his own dog on the pier but turned back around after seeing the size of the waves, said the other dog wasn't on a leash when the wave swept it over the side. The same wave knocked the animal's owner off his feet, Rodgers said. "The dog was trying to swim, but the waves were very large. It was struggling," Rodgers said. "The owner was screaming for the dog." Rodgers said the owner thanked Smolenski and gave him a high five. He then "left so fast, I couldn't get his name," he said.

Anderson Ranch 2007







I had an amazing time on my vacation last week at Art Camp. This is my second year taking printmaking classes at Anderson Ranch. We worked with completely non-toxic, water based Akua Inks. I will never go back to oil. These inks clean up with soap and water, yet give an effect much better than oil. They do not smell, dry quickly and are either transparent or deep depending how you choose to print. I focused on creating drypoint etchings which I am just in love with. I am so excited and appreciative of the knowledge and experience I had. Here is some of my work...
